Wondering whether a hurricane will affect your town is a good question but one that can’t be accurately answered on a seasonal basis. NOAA’s seasonal outlook, issued in May and updated in August, predicts the number of named tropical storms, hurricanes, and major hurricanes expected over the entire Atlantic basin during the six-month season. But that’s where the reliable long-range science stops.
